Rixos Hotels celebrates new hotel projects in Egypt

During a joyous occasion for Rixos Hotels, the leading hospitality chain from Turkey, celebrated the collaboration with a number of key investors from Egypt across multiple hotel projects, in order for the hotel group to continue its dynamic expansion within one of the world's most recognized travel destinations.

After the triumphant entry in Sharm El Sheikh in October 2012, Rixos Hotels announced it would now grow further through a number of projects spanning across Egypt, including the capital Cairo. In Sharm El Sheikh, one of the world's leading diving and leisure destinations, the project showcases a colossal property consisting of 3 resorts, one boutique hotel and 80 villas, the biggest SPA center of Sharm El Sheik and a total of 2,576 rooms.

His Excellency the Minister of Tourism of the Arab Republic of Egypt, Dr. Hisham Zazou expressed his sincere appreciation for Rixos's plans in his country, extending a warm welcome to Rixos to continue to develop across different platforms, providing an outstanding experience to the world vacationers travelling to Egypt.

Mr. Tamince, Chairman Rixos Hotels, added, "We are thrilled to have the opportunity to expand further our brand in one of the world's most recognized and desired travel destinations. We are still finalizing a number of projects and they all promise to offer spectacular services for all of those seeking to explore or revisit Egypt enjoying the Rixos art of hospitality."

Other distinguished guests attending the event were; H.E. Sherif El Bedewy, the Consul General of the Arab Republic of Egypt in Dubai, Yussra and Nelly Karim, two of Egypt's iconic movie stars, an Egyptian business delegation and members of the media.
